--- - branch: MAIN date: Sat Jan 26 07:48:24 UTC 2019 files: - new: '1.47' old: '1.46' path: pkgsrc/devel/p5-Module-ScanDeps/Makefile pathrev: pkgsrc/devel/p5-Module-ScanDeps/Makefile@1.47 type: modified - new: '1.29' old: '1.28' path: pkgsrc/devel/p5-Module-ScanDeps/distinfo pathrev: pkgsrc/devel/p5-Module-ScanDeps/distinfo@1.29 type: modified id: 20190126T074824Z.948ebd3c82398a7884014524460aa470c3df6024 log: | Update to 1.27 Upstream changes: 1.27 2019-01-15 - fixes by Shawn Laffan - Process lines like "{ package foo; use if 1, "warnings"; } (#8) - Also handle 'do {use module; ...}' - some clean ups - scandeps.pl: sort output by module name - add_deps(): use _gettype() instead of inline code - _compile_or_execute(): require DynaLoader _before_ accessing its variables - t/7-check-dynaloader.t: improve diagnostics - drop Cwd from the list of potential XS modules - suppress warnings in some ancient Perls 1.26 2018-12-12 - Glue DLLs of XS modules should have type "shared" rather than "data" Detection broke on Windows where nowadays $Config{dlext} = "xs.dll" (i.e. it's not a simple suffix) - Mention some other modules: Module::ExtractUse and Perl::PrereqScanner::* family - Add %Preload rules for: - JSON::MaybeXS - HTTP::Entity::Parser - FFI::Platypus module: pkgsrc subject: 'CVS commit: pkgsrc/devel/p5-Module-ScanDeps' unixtime: '1548488904' user: wen